Understanding the Mechanics of 5 Steps To Spawn Your Very Own Minecraft World On A Mac

So, how does one spawn a Minecraft world on a Mac? The process is surprisingly straightforward, requiring only a few simple steps. With the Minecraft installation on your Mac, you can access the game’s world selection menu, where you can choose from a variety of pre-generated maps or create your own custom world. When generating a new world, you will need to select the game mode, difficulty level, and other settings to suit your preferences. Once you have created your world, you can start building and exploring, using the game’s intuitive controls to navigate the terrain.

Gathering Resources and Building Your World

Once you have spawned your world, you will need to gather resources to build and survive. This can be done by mining for raw materials, such as wood, stone, and minerals, or by farming food and other essential items. As you gather resources, you can use them to craft tools, building materials, and other essential items. With a steady supply of resources, you can build complex structures, farms, and other projects, using the game’s physics engine to create realistic and immersive experiences.
